UNPUBLISHED UNITED STATES COURT OF APPEALS FOR THE FOURTH CIRCUIT No. 13-1518 CLARENCE D. JOHNSON, Plaintiff - Appellant, v. IRS; N. C. UNEMPLOYMENT; VIRGINIA EMPLOYMENT COMMISSION; STATE OF MARYLAND DEPT OF LABOR/LICENSING AND REGULATION DIV OF UNEMPLOYMENT INSURANCE, Defendants - Appellees. Appeal from the United States District Court for the Eastern District of Virginia, at Alexandria. T. S. Ellis, III, Senior District Judge. (1:13-cv-00385-TSE-TRJ) Submitted: June 10, 2013 Decided: July 12, 2013 Before NIEMEYER, KING, and DAVIS, Circuit Judges. Affirmed by unpublished per curiam opinion. Clarence D. Johnson, Appellant Pro Se. Unpublished opinions are not binding precedent in this circuit. PER CURIAM: Clarence D. Johnson appeals the district court s order dismissing his civil complaint under 28 U.S.C. ยง 1915(e)(2)(B) (2006). error. We have reviewed the record and find no reversible Accordingly, we affirm for the reasons stated by the district court. See Johnson v. IRS, No. 1:13-cv-00385-TSE-TRJ (E.D. 26, Va. Mar. 2013). appointment of counsel. We deny Johnson s motion for We dispense with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the materials before this court and argument would not aid the decisional process. AFFIRMED 2
